The Departure from The Witcher and Franchise Work

Cavill’s departure from Netflix’s “The Witcher” after its third season marked a significant turning point in his career. The announcement, which came as a surprise to many fans, signaled the end of one of his most prominent television roles. Reports indicated that Cavill decided to step away from the series partly due to creative differences regarding the character of Geralt and his desire to pursue other projects that aligned more closely with his personal vision as an actor. The decision was not made lightly, as Cavill had invested considerable time and effort into preparing for the role, including undergoing intense physical transformations and learning sword fighting techniques. His exit opened up opportunities for other actors to take on the character while allowing Cavill to explore new creative avenues that had been put on hold during his lengthy television commitment.

Beyond “The Witcher,” Cavill’s relationship with major franchise work has been complex. After portraying Superman in the DC Extended Universe, the actor expressed interest in returning to the role multiple times, only for negotiations to fall through. The character’s eventual recasting meant that Cavill’s time as the Man of Steel came to an unceremonious end, leaving many fans disappointed. This pattern of near-misses with major franchises has led some observers to speculate that Cavill may be deliberately seeking projects where he has more creative control or that better align with his personal interests in storytelling. The actor has never been shy about his passion for certain genres, particularly those involving historical warfare, fantasy adventures, and espionage thrillers.

Recent Project Announcements and Development Deals

In the months following his exit from “The Witcher,” Cavill has been attached to several projects that demonstrate his continued relevance in the entertainment industry. One of the most notable is “The Ministry of Ungentlemanly Warfare,” a World War II-era action film based on the book by Damien Lewis. This project represents a departure from the superhero and fantasy roles that have defined much of his recent career, instead offering a grounded, period piece setting with opportunities for physical action sequences. The film’s premise centers on a covert military unit conducting unconventional warfare operations, a narrative that appeals to Cavill’s stated interest in military history and tactical storytelling. Production on this film has advanced, with Cavill confirmed to be starring in a lead role that requires both dramatic depth and physical performance capabilities.
